Cardinal Pietro Parolin: A Profile of a Potential Successor

Theological Views and Positions:

Cardinal Pietro Parolin, currently the Vatican Secretary of State, holds a moderate theological position. His views are generally considered to be in line with the teachings of Pope Francis, emphasizing social justice, interfaith dialogue, and a pastoral approach to governance. He has consistently advocated for a Church that is actively engaged in addressing global issues like poverty, climate change, and migration.

  • Social Justice: Cardinal Parolin has championed the rights of the poor and marginalized, echoing Pope Francis' emphasis on preferential option for the poor.
  • Ecumenism: He has been a key figure in fostering ecumenical relations with other Christian denominations and world religions.
  • Traditional Doctrines: While progressive in his approach to social issues, Cardinal Parolin remains firmly committed to core Catholic doctrines and teachings.

Administrative Experience and Capabilities:

Cardinal Parolin's extensive experience in the Vatican's diplomatic corps and his current role as Secretary of State make him a highly experienced candidate. He possesses a deep understanding of the intricacies of Church governance and international relations.

  • Diplomatic Acumen: His years as an Apostolic Nuncio (papal ambassador) have honed his diplomatic skills and provided him with valuable experience in navigating complex geopolitical situations.
  • Management Skills: As Secretary of State, he manages the daily operations of the Vatican, demonstrating strong leadership and organizational abilities.
  • Global Network: His extensive network of contacts within the Church and beyond provides him with a wide range of perspectives and influences.

Strengths and Weaknesses as a Papal Contender:

Cardinal Parolin's strengths lie in his extensive experience, diplomatic skills, and his alignment with Pope Francis' vision. However, some might see his moderate stance as a potential weakness, lacking the bold, transformative vision of a revolutionary Pope.

  • Strengths: Extensive experience, diplomatic skills, strong managerial capabilities, alignment with Pope Francis.
  • Weaknesses: Potentially perceived as lacking a distinct, groundbreaking vision; some might find his approach too cautious.

Key Factors Influencing the Papal Election

The College of Cardinals:

The composition of the College of Cardinals plays a crucial role in shaping the outcome of the papal election. The geographical representation and ideological diversity within the College will significantly influence the voting process.

  • Geographical Representation: The balance of power between different regions of the world will influence the choice of the next Pope.
  • Ideological Diversity: The range of theological viewpoints represented within the College will inevitably shape the selection process.

Current Global Challenges Facing the Church:

Significant issues like declining church attendance in the West, increasing secularization, and internal divisions within the Church will weigh heavily on the cardinals' minds.

  • Declining Attendance: The need to revitalize faith in the West is a major concern.
  • Secularization: Addressing the challenges posed by a secularizing world is paramount.
  • Internal Divisions: Uniting a diverse and sometimes divided Church is a key challenge.
